Is it OK to wash everything in cold water?

Cold water is fine for most clothes and other items that you can safely put in the washing machine. … Not all stains respond to warmer water. For example, blood and sweat can actually set into fabric in hot water. Also, hot water tends to shrink, fade, and wrinkle certain fabrics.

Likewise, What temperature kills bacteria in washing machine?

60°C is the perfect temperature for killing bacteria, viruses and removing stains. This wash setting is also highly recommended for washing towels and bedding, but obviously this setting is going to increase running costs as the higher the temperature the higher the cost.

What is the symbol for machine wash cold?

If you have a label showing a bucket with dots this is what they mean: one dot means 30°C (this is the machine cold wash symbol), two dots 40°C (wash in warm water), and four dots 60°C (wash in hot). Some labels may also show three (50°C), five (70°C), or six (95°C) dots.

What can be washed at 90 degrees?

Reasons For Washing at 90

  • A 90-degree wash can be used to clean your washing machine. …
  • A temperature of 90 degrees can remove stubborn stains on cotton clothes. …
  • A wash at 90 degrees can brighten whites. …
  • Good for keeping your towels, underwear and soiled cotton clean. …
  • Works well with 100% cotton materials.

Is 30c a cold wash?

What temperature to wash delicates at? While some washing machine temperature settings go as low as 20°C, most cold washes start at 30°C. A setting of 30°C is usually recommended for washing delicate clothes when combined with a delicate cycle, and not on quick wash. … You can also wash colours at 30°C.

What temp is considered cold wash?

In general, hot water is 130 F (54.4 C) or above. Warm water is between 110 and 90 F (43.3 to 32.2 C). Cold water is generally between 80 and 60 F (26.7 to 15 C). If cold water is below 60 F (15 C), clothes are unlikely to be cleaned very well.

Can you put towels on a 90 degree wash?

Here’s a quick guide to common towel temperatures: Coloured 100% Egyptian cotton towels wash best at 40 degrees – but avoid going above 60. White 100% Egyptian cotton towels will need a 90 degree wash. Fleecy bathrobes are best washed at 40 degrees.

How much does a 90 degree wash cost?

According to this site, approximately 3 to 4 units of electricity at 90 degrees, compared to 2 to 3 units at 40 degrees. A unit costs anywhere between 5p and 15p depending on your supplier.
